Most family stress is just uncertainty about the week. A simple shared plan fixes a surprising amount of it.
- 1
List the week
Jot down commitments, meals you want, and anything to remember.
- 2
Ask AI to organize it
"Turn this into a simple weekly plan with meals and activities by day."
- 3
Make it a nice page
Drop it into a Canva weekly-planner template.
- 4
Share and adjust
Put it where everyone sees it and tweak as the week changes.
Plan just dinners and after-school first — that's most of the mental load.
Example: a week grid with dinners, after-school activities, and two reminders.
